Always keep cylinder in an upright position.
Always close the cylinder valve when the barbecue
is not in use.
Do not subject the cylinder to excessive heat.
Never Store your Gas Cylinder Indoors.
If you store your barbecue indoors, ALWAYS
disconnectthecylinderrstandstoreitsafely
outside.Cylindersmustbestoredoutdoorsina
well ventilated area out of reach of children, and
must not be stored in a building, garage or any
other enclosed area.

If you smell gas
1. Shut off gas to the barbecue at its source,
if possible.
2.Extinguishanyopename.
3.Openhood.
4. If odour continues, immediately call your
gassupplierorredepartment.
Do not connect your barbecue to a gas
cylinder exceeding 9kg capacity.
Never connect an unregulated gas cylinder to
your barbecue.

Location of your Barbecue
DONOTuseyourbarbecueingarages,porches,
sheds, breezeways, or other enclosed areas. Your
barbecueistobeusedOUTDOORS.Thebarbecue
is not intended to be installed in or on recreational
vehicles and/or boats and should not be placed
under any surface that will burn. Do not obstruct
theowofcombustionandventilationairaround
the barbecue housing.
Check Barbecue for any Damage
Contactyoursupplierforassistanceregarding
replacement of any damaged or missing parts.
Do not operate a barbecue that appears damaged.
Barbecuesforusewithgascylindersare
labelled‘propanegas’.Checklabellingatthegas
connection on your barbecue.
Protect Children
Keep children away from barbecue during use and
untilbarbecuehascooledafteryouhavenished.
Do not allow children to operate barbecue.
Always ensure that no sporting or physical
activities are carried out in close proximity to the
barbecue during use and while still hot.
